The responsibilities of the ACx Commissioning Engineer (CxE) include, but are not limited to, oversight and coordination of multi-discipline division of work related to design review and commissioning of Amazon critical infrastructure for new construction and special projects. The CxE is responsible for supporting vendors, contractors, and other teams involved in the construction and commissioning of various systems including medium and low voltage power systems, Generators, UPS, HVAC, Chilled Water, BMS, and EPMS systems. They shall provide multi-discipline input into the scheduling, test script development, designing, and planning of projects. In addition, the CxE will be required to develop and review electrical and mechanical component and integrated systems testing along with other commissioning documents to ensure they are compliant with the basis of design, specification, industry standards and sequence of operations. It is the CxE responsibility to ensure that all commissioning procedures follow the appropriate safety practices and policies. CxE is responsible for auditing commissioning activities continuously to ensure compliance with environmental, quality, and safety requirements. Responsibilities include but are not limited to: Execute and Oversee TEMPEST Activities & Compliance: Ensure all TEMPEST Countermeasures Reviews, Visual TEMPEST Inspections (VTIs), and other technical inspections, assessments, evaluations, and reviews are completed accurately and within established timeframes, adhering to National Policy and CTTA requirements. Support the TEMPEST Program: Assist the Certified TEMPEST Technical Authority (CTTA) in implementing and managing the TEMPEST program, which includes analyzing requirements and developing processes to control or mitigate compromising emanations from equipment and facilities. Provide Expert TEMPEST Guidance and Assistance: Offer advice and support to customers by collecting necessary information for the TEMPEST mission (e.g., drawings, wiring diagrams, equipment specifications) and assisting with online workflow requests, checklists, and Protective Distribution System (PDS) requests. Conduct TEMPEST Testing and Inspections: Perform VTIs and TEMPEST testing of facilities, systems, and equipment, including SCIFs and PDS, as directed by the CTTA. Represent and Report on TEMPEST Issues: Act as the CTTA's representative in meetings concerning classified information processing, providing detailed assessments of TEMPEST scope, and ensuring accurate and timely TEMPEST reporting, including annual technical evaluations. How much does a lead engineer earn in Franklin Farm, VA?

The average lead engineer in Franklin Farm, VA earns between $63,000 and $119,000 annually. This compares to the national average lead engineer range of $60,000 to $120,000.

Average lead engineer salary in Franklin Farm, VA

$87,000
